Abstract:
A liquid fuel leak detection system for a gas turbine enclosure including a liquid fuel module is disclosed. The system includes a tube probe array positioned adjacent a floor of the gas turbine enclosure under the liquid fuel module, the tube probe array including at least one tube having at least one opening; and a first hazardous gas sensor panel in communication with the tube probe array, the hazardous gas sensor panel detecting a first accumulation level of turbine liquid fuel vapors in the gas turbine enclosure from the liquid fuel module based on input from the tube probe array, and creating an alarm in response to the detected first accumulation level exceeding a first predetermined amount. A pipe array under a fuel delivery system for detecting fuel leaks thereunder may also be provided.
Abstract:
A flow balancing ventilation system includes a ventilation inlet for receiving an airflow, the ventilation inlet having a cavity defined by an outer wall. Also included is a plurality of ventilation ducts each having a first end and a second end, the first end of each of the plurality of ventilation ducts disposed in operable communication with the ventilation inlet for receiving the airflow, the second end of each of the plurality of ventilation ducts disposed at least partially within an enclosure. Further included is at least one vane disposed within the cavity of the ventilation inlet for manipulating the airflow proximate the first end of each of the plurality of ventilation ducts.
